Comments: Shivers Two is a dynamic, epic adventure game which is full of some of the most challenging and creative puzzles to hit this medium since Myst. However, unlike its predecessors, shivers Two offers a near 360 degree game environment, smooth game play, a user-friendly menu interface, Internet connection and a rockin' sound track. Couple all this with a unique story line and smoothly integrated video clips and the result is one of the best PC games to come into existence. Shivers Two is not a strict, linear game (although some actions must be taken before others you are generally free to solve the puzzles in any order). The path which is described in this document is only one of many. Feel free to explore on your own…you'll always be able to go back to find missed items. Every time I click on a TV, I get "transported" someplace! Why? Every television set in Cyclone (except in the two motel rooms) has a red light on its upper left corner. This light is hypnotizing and should be avoided. Use the used chewing gum from the motel lobby to cover these lights. You'll then be able to watch Trip Cyclone music videos etc. and get important hints. What are all these numbers I keep seeing on papers? Numbers such as 1-9-18-8-3 are actually codes. You'll see these numbers in several location in the game such as on the letter from your trunk in the motel and in Wendy's notebook. The code is a variation of the alphabet. Each code number represents its alpha equivalent LESS FOUR. For example: The number 18 would translate to the letter N. 18-4=14. N is the 14th letter in the alphabet. The following chart is the completed code listing. A B C D E F G H I J K L M N O P Q R S T U V W X Y Z 5 6 7 8 9 10 11 12 13 14 15 16 17 18 19 20 21 22 23 24 25 26 1 2 3 4 Therefore, the above code (1-9-18-8-3) would translate to "WENDY" Where do I find these Bahos Sticks and how many are there? The sticks are located all over the town of Cyclone (usually hidden by puzzles). You'll get your first stick from the front desk of the motel. Ring the bell on the counter! Get the stick and take it to the canyon. Don't forget to notice the shape of the symbol on the box which the bahos was in. You'll need to find the same shape inside the canyon. There are a total of 12 Bahos sticks to find. I've got a Bahos Stick but I don't know what to do with it. You must bring your stick into Devil's Mouth Canyon. You can see the location of the canyon from your map. I keep getting killed in the Canyon….Help! Each of the 12 Bahos sticks has a corresponding symbol. The symbol for each stick is always displayed close to the location of where you found the stick. When you get to the Canyon with your stick, find the same (or similar) symbol (called a "petroglyph") on one of the canyon's walls. A puzzle will appear whenever you click on a corresponding petroglyph. The following is a picture of the solution for your first petroglyph (for the bahos you found in the lobby of the motel office). Once you solve the petroglyph puzzle, proceed through the canyon until you find a locked, wooden door (blue in color). Click on the box to the right of the door to reveal a skull. Clicking on the skull will open the door to the altar. If you fail to solve the petroglyph puzzles, the skull will not allow you access to the altar room. Always try to save your game at the mouth of the canyon because the petroglyphs will try to steal your life essence. This makes it important for you to quickly find and click on the petroglyph you're looking for. These music videos don't seem to tell me anything. Pay close attention to the actors.
